Baguette bread contains 274 calories per 100 g. The calorie amount per serving depends on how many grams you eat.
Baguette bread provides 57.2 g of carbohydrates per 100 g. Portion awareness can be useful for people tracking carbohydrate intake.
Baguette bread contains 9.1 g of protein per 100 g. While it provides some protein, carbohydrates are its main macronutrient.
Yes, baguette bread contains 0.8 g of fat per 100 g. It is a low-fat bread option based on its listed nutrition facts.
Baguette bread provides 2.3 g of fiber per 100 g. People aiming for more fiber may consider their total fiber intake from other foods as well.
Baguette bread has a glycemic index of 75. This may be relevant for people who monitor the glycemic impact of carbohydrate foods.
Baguette bread can fit into a meal plan depending on the amount eaten. It contains 274 calories and 57.2 g of carbohydrates per 100 g, so portion size matters.
Based on the provided diet compatibility information, baguette bread is suitable for vegan and vegetarian diets. It also fits Mediterranean and flexitarian eating patterns.
Yes, baguette bread contains gluten. It is not suitable for people who need to avoid gluten.
Yes, baguette bread is classified as processed. Per 100 g, it contains 274 calories, 9.1 g of protein, 57.2 g of carbohydrates, 0.8 g of fat, and 2.3 g of fiber.
